MOGRT timecode input

I've written an expression that I can use to convert timecodes (inserted in Premiere by an editor) into frames. However, I do this via a text field that takes up a lot of space in Premiere. So it would be great if there was a way to enter digits that worked without decimals and sliders.
Does someone know a workaround? Any Ideas?

I would love to have a time control effect in expression controls!

Unfortunately not. Unless you turn it into a slider of course. Text fields in essential graphics simply use a fixed layout in the palette.
